JQuery Mobile是一个基于HTML5的移动应用开发框架,它提供了一套丰富的UI组件和交互效果,可以帮助开发者快速构建跨平台的移动应用程序。JQuery Mobile具有以下特点:
- 响应式设计:JQuery Mobile可以自动适应不同设备的屏幕大小和分辨率,确保应用在各种移动设备上都能良好展示。
- 轻量级:JQuery Mobile的文件体积较小,加载速度快,可以提供流畅的用户体验。
- 多主题支持:JQuery Mobile提供了多种主题样式,开发者可以根据需求选择合适的主题,使应用界面更加美观。
- 跨平台兼容:JQuery Mobile支持多个移动平台,包括iOS、Android、Windows Phone等,开发者可以使用相同的代码在不同平台上构建应用。
PHP是一种广泛使用的服务器端脚本语言,它可以嵌入到HTML中,用于动态生成网页内容。PHP具有以下特点:
- 简单易学:PHP语法类似于C语言,易于理解和学习,对于初学者来说上手较快。
- 跨平台支持:PHP可以在多个操作系统上运行,包括Windows、Linux、Mac等,具有较好的跨平台兼容性。
- 强大的数据库支持:PHP可以与多种数据库进行交互,其中最常用的是MySQL。通过PHP的数据库扩展,可以方便地进行数据库操作。
MySQL是一种开源的关系型数据库管理系统,它具有以下特点:
- 高性能:MySQL采用了多种优化技术,如索引、缓存等,可以提供快速的数据读写能力。
- 可扩展性:MySQL支持水平和垂直扩展,可以根据需求灵活扩展数据库的容量和性能。
- 安全性:MySQL提供了多种安全机制,包括用户权限管理、数据加密等,可以保护数据的安全性。
基于从第一页开始的选择在第二页中检索数据是指在一个多页面应用中,用户在第一页进行了一些选择操作,然后在第二页中根据这些选择条件进行数据检索。这种方式可以提供更精确的数据展示和查询结果。
在实现这个功能时,可以使用JQuery Mobile来构建页面界面,使用PHP作为后端语言处理用户的选择条件和数据检索逻辑,使用MySQL作为数据库存储和查询数据。
具体实现步骤如下:
- 在第一页中,使用JQuery Mobile的UI组件,如下拉框、复选框等,让用户进行选择操作。
- 使用JQuery Mobile的事件处理机制,监听用户选择操作的事件,获取用户选择的条件。
- 将用户选择的条件通过AJAX请求发送给后端PHP程序。
- 在后端PHP程序中,接收并解析AJAX请求,根据用户选择的条件构建SQL查询语句。
- 使用PHP的MySQL扩展,连接到MySQL数据库,执行SQL查询语句,获取查询结果。
- 将查询结果返回给前端页面,使用JQuery Mobile的UI组件展示数据。
在腾讯云中,可以使用以下产品来支持这个功能的实现:
- 云服务器(CVM):提供可扩展的虚拟服务器,用于部署和运行PHP程序。
- 云数据库MySQL版(CDB):提供高性能、可扩展的MySQL数据库服务,用于存储和查询数据。
- 云开发(CloudBase):提供一站式后端云服务,包括云函数、云数据库等,可以快速搭建和部署PHP应用。
以上是对于JQuery Mobile、PHP、MySQL以及基于从第一页开始的选择在第二页中检索数据的概念、分类、优势、应用场景的介绍,以及腾讯云相关产品的推荐。具体的产品介绍和链接地址可以参考腾讯云官方网站。